Postcards From Meherabad, 18th March 2021

To the struggling, failing and faltering humanity I say, "Have faith." Turn to God in complete surrenderance and receive the divine love. You are equally a part of the one indivisible divine life. There is not a single atom that does not vibrate with this divine life.

- Meher Baba

Pathway to the Samadhi on a recent bright afternoon